Third Remicade Infusion

22/05/2014 11:40
I am sitting here getting my third a Remicade Infusion. This will be the end of my loading dose and after today I will be getting it every 8 weeks. If I feel the effects wearing off I can get it a week or two sooner. The nurses at this clinic are excellent and my iv was put in first try! I am...

Second Remicade Infusion :)

28/04/2014 14:54
My Second Remicade Infusion was April 22, 2014. I got along well and it took about 3.5 hours in total to get it into my body and the nurse got my vein right away so that's a bonus. This time I was given extra fluids to try to prevent headache and nausea symptoms. Overall I don't feel much different...

Initial Results from Remicade

16/04/2014 20:29
It’s been a little over a week since I had my first infusion of Remicade. I got along good with only slight side effects such as headache, nausea and tiredness. A few days later I started to notice a difference in the inflammation in my body, a small decrease in pain, I sleep better and I am now...
